Puttanahalli
Puttanahalli is a village located in Sorab taluka of Shimoga district in Karnataka, India. It is situated 20km away from sub-district headquarter Sorab (tehsildar office) and 120km away from district headquarter Shimoga. As per 2009 stats, Dyavanahalli is the gram panchayat of Puttanahalli village.

About Puttanahalli
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Puttanahalli is 607462. The village spans a total geographical area of 261.75 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 577419. Sorab is nearest town to Puttanahalli village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 20km away.

Population of Puttanahalli
According to the 2011 Census, Puttanahalli has a total population of about 798, with approximately 407 males and 391 females. The sex ratio is around 960 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 88 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 57 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 64.54%, with male literacy at about 74.69% and female literacy near 53.96%. There are around 169 households in the village. Connectivity of Puttanahalli
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Puttanahalli. As per the 2011 stats, Puttanahalli had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within village |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
